VRML 2.0 gives serious programmers the power to create 3D worlds for a wide range of application. Late Night VRML 2.0 with Java is your key to these promising new technologies. A code-rich, product-focused approach familiarizes you with today's bleeding-edge virtual programming strategies and provides practical techniques you can use to create impressive new Internet-based environments. With Late Night VRML 2.0 with Java as your guide, you write a scene generator and learn to generate objects in the scene; understand how events; flow between VRML 2.0 and Java; create a library of prototypes; gain insight into the Java API for VRML 2.0; find out the latest on the Living Worlds and Universal Avatars proposals; and convert other file formats into VRML 2.0.